Welcome aboard. Spoolwright handles all print-job queuing for the Bramblehurst office suite. Before touching anything, confirm the queue depth via the admin dashboard — anything over 200 jobs means the renderer is wedged, and you should drain before restarting. Restarts must go through the Quenby orchestrator, never a raw process kill, or you'll orphan jobs mid-render. The orchestrator requires authentication on every call, even from the bastion host. Use the internal Quenby API key provided on the next line.

gateway credential: vxb3-o9a

Leadership Review Briefing — Legacy Pricing

For the board: customers on the original Pellwright Suite contracts have not seen a rate change since launch. Finance proposes an 8% increase phased over two renewal cycles, with grandfathering for accounts above the Tier 3 threshold. Churn modeling by Dario Hennick suggests minimal attrition. Approval is requested at the next session. The strategic rationale driving this timing is noted below.

board note of kadug-tawig: Only 5 of the 100 pilot accounts renewed Oliath, so a churn review is set for April 15.

# Service Accounts: String Extraction

The `extract-i18n` script pulls translatable strings from all Bramblewick repos and pushes them to the Glossa service. It runs under the `i18n-extractor` service account. Do not run it under your personal account; Glossa rate-limits individual users aggressively. The account has write access to the staging catalog only. Set the token in your shell before invoking the script. The current staging token is below.

API key for kahap-kafog: zpat15_6qzxZ7YR8aDwjmp